Descripción

## Problem

Reviewing a change across several files during one task is impractical: each newly opened file
replaces the previous one in the side panel. There is no way to keep two files open, switch
between them, or return to one after following a link, so the reader loses their place constantly.

## Desired behavior

Files open as tabs in the viewer, the way OpenAI Codex does it: several files open at once,
switching between them, and a tab stays until it is closed. A split view for comparing two files
would cover the remaining case.

## Acceptance criteria

- Opening a second file does not close the first.
- The user can switch between open files and close them individually.
- Reopening an already-open file focuses its tab instead of creating a duplicate.

## Environment

macOS (Darwin 25.6.0), Claude desktop app 1.44121.4, Claude Code 2.1.258.
